• Heating panels WIST NG and WIST Elegant NG are suitable for wall or
ceiling installation and are equipped with mounting brackets to provide
support. Please read the installation guidelines before installing the
panel.
• The appliance is safe to touch; however, prolonged contact with the panel
while it is in operation may cause injury.
• Small children should not be left unattended near the heating panel as
prolonged contact with the panel may cause injury.
• The appliance is suitable for use in the bathroom only in zone 3 and must
always be prevented from direct contact with water.
• If any uids or foreign object may become lodged within the panel,
disconnect it from power and have it checked by a service technician.
• The appliance has an earthed power cord which is to be used with 230V
power outlets. In case the power cord or the appliance itself becomes
damaged, it should be repaired by a professional.
• Do not attempt to disassemble the appliance. It contains many parts and
the warranty will become void. Dis-assembly and/ or reassembly should
not be done outside the factory or a specialized service center.
• To avoid electrocution, remove the power cord if a defect has been
identied, or if the panel is to be moved.
• Protection against overheating and re hazard: The panel can at instances
reach a surface temperature of 125°C. DO NOT cover the panel at any
time nor put easily ammable fabrics or other objects directly in front
of the panel.
• Before drilling into the wall for installation, rst check that the area is free
of electrical wires, gas or water pipes or any other obstacles that could
be damaged.
• First time use: verify that all of the packaging materials have been
removed. In case you notice an odor due to panel operation, switch it
o immediately, then identify and remove the source. In case the smell
persists, contact your point of sale.
• Do not install the heating panel directly over (covering) its electrical
socket.
• Install the panel where its plug will be easily accessible.
• Do not in any case use the heating panel if its glass surface is cracked or
otherwise damaged.
• Infrared heating panels are not toys and children should be clearly
instructed and supervised by adults.
• FIRST panels are designed to withstand moderate power drops/surges at
voltages between 220V and 250V. Verify before use that the panel you are
installing is suited for your regional supply voltage. When this would not
be the case, do not plug in the appliance and contact your supplier. In
case the panel is plugged into an outlet with the wrong voltage, or when
power surges are out of the range as described before, the warranty will
NOT cover these damages.
• Do not attempt to clean the heating panel while it is connected to the
electrical power supply. First unplug the power cord, and then the
appliance may be cleaned with a soft, dry cloth.
